ANOTHER 1940’S HAT FIND – THIS ONE WITH THE BOX!

img_3427.jpgIMG_3404

I’m always tickled to have the original box for any of my hats!  In this case, I don’t know the brand of the hat (if there was one) but I know WHERE it came from.  The department store Famous-Barr in St. Louis, MO was a division of the Macy’s chain for decades and finally closed in 2013.  It had evolved in the early 20th century from two other store members of the Federated Department Stores organization and opened in 1914.  The old department stores were such fun and so exciting for women, where they could receive very personal and professional service – now we just see glimpses of them in classic movies.  Modern malls and superstores can’t compare.

Anyway, this “pretty” with a black velvet crown, bow decoration and a lacy woven ribbon brim is elegant without the weight of heavier styles that might dominate during the colder months.  This one lets you carry the season-less drama of black into Summer and early Fall.  Works for me . . . . . . . . .

2 CLASSIC HATS, PROBABLY FROM THE 1960’S

2 CLASSIC HATS, PROBABLY FROM THE 1960'S

Classic warm hats for winter or winter/fall – true vintage fox fur a la’ Dr. Zivago and and a ’20’s-style wool felt cloche. It’s hard to date them exactly, but from the construction and labels I would say they were made in the 1960’s.
